I want to parse strings like "0-9" into ('0', '9') but I think my two attempts look a bit clumsy.
numRange :: Parser (Char, Char)
numRange = (,) <$> digitChar <* char '-' <*> digitChar
numRange' :: Parser (Char, Char)
numRange' = liftM2 (,) (digitChar <* char '-') digitChar
I kind of expected that there already is an operator that sequences two parsers and returns both results in a tuple. If there is then I can't find it. I'm also having a hard time figuring out the desired signature in order to search on hoogle.
I tried Applicative f => f a -> f b -> f (a, b) based off the signature of <* but that only gives unrelated results.

The applicative form:
numRange = (,) <$> digitChar <* char '-' <*> digitChar
is standard. Anyone familiar with monadic parsers will immediately understand what this does.
The disadvantage of the liftM2 (or equivalently liftA2) form, or of a function with signature:
pair :: Applicative f => f a -> f b -> f (a, b)
pair = liftA2 (,)
is that the resulting parser expressions:
pair (digitChar <* char '-') digitChar
pair digitChar (char '-' *> digitChar)
obscure the fact that the char '-' syntax is not actually part of either digit parser. As a result, I think this is more likely to be confusing than the admittedly ugly applicative syntax.

I kind of expected that there already is an operator that sequences two parsers and returns both results in a tuple.
There is; it's liftA2 (,) as you noticed. However, you aren't sequencing two parser, you are sequencing three parsers. Even though you can treat this as a "metasequence" of two two-parser sequencing operations, those two operations are different:
- In
digitChar <* char '-', you ignore the result of the second parser (and in my opinion,<*always looks like a typo for<*>). - In
... <*> digitChar, you use both results.
If you don't like using the applicative operators directly, consider using do syntax along with the ApplicativeDo extension and write
numRange :: Parser (Char, Char)
numRange = do
x <- digitChar
char '-'
y <- digitChar
return (x,y)
It's longer, but it's arguably more readable than either of the two using <*, which I always think looks like a typo for <*>.
